TINY T. REX AND THE ITTY-BITTY BUN-BUN by Jonathan Stutzman

TINY T. REX AND THE ITTY-BITTY BUN-BUN

An Easter and Springtime Story

by Jonathan Stutzman ; illustrated by Jay Fleck

Pub Date: Jan. 13th, 2026
ISBN: 9781797233246
Publisher: Chronicle Books

Tiny T. Rex dresses up as the “Easter Bun-Bun” to make a surprise basket for Mother and Father.

Easter morning is a special one for Tiny T. Rex. There are eggs to find and a basket towering with goodies to savor. But when kindly Tiny realizes that Mother and Father never get any special holiday treats, it’s time for a costume change. The little tyrannosaurus and stegosaurus pal Pointy don bunny outfits and prepare Easter fare for Mother and Father. The day involves (messy) egg painting, an almost-too-successful egg-hiding mission, and a full basket brimming with treats—and love. Fans of the diminutive dinosaur will be drawn to this Easter-themed board book. Once more, Tiny is utterly fetching—an adorably wide-eyed green youngster with a characteristic two-tooth grin and a can-do attitude. Pointy, who matches Tiny’s cuteness with downturned, questioning eyebrows, is often at the receiving end of Tiny’s mayhem, but it’s all in good fun. Fleck’s minimalist illustrations feature a palette with spring pastels. The simple text and short length make this book ideal for younger toddlers; caregivers eager to see more of the familiar character or anyone seeking Easter-themed fare for their little ones will be pleased.

A warm and comforting springtime outing with a puny but persistent protagonist.

(Board book. 1-3)
